/external/llvm/include/llvm/MC/ |
D | MCContext.h | 166 std::string SectionName; member 169 ELFSectionKey(StringRef SectionName, StringRef GroupName, in ELFSectionKey() 171 : SectionName(SectionName), GroupName(GroupName), UniqueID(UniqueID) { in ELFSectionKey() 174 if (SectionName != Other.SectionName) 175 return SectionName < Other.SectionName; 183 std::string SectionName; member 186 COFFSectionKey(StringRef SectionName, StringRef GroupName, in COFFSectionKey() 188 : SectionName(SectionName), GroupName(GroupName), in COFFSectionKey() 191 if (SectionName != Other.SectionName) 192 return SectionName < Other.SectionName;
|
D | MCSectionMachO.h | 28 char SectionName[16]; // Not necessarily null terminated! variable 51 if (SectionName[15]) in getSectionName() 52 return StringRef(SectionName, 16); in getSectionName() 53 return StringRef(SectionName); in getSectionName()
|
D | MCSectionELF.h | 33 StringRef SectionName; variable 59 : MCSection(SV_ELF, K, Begin), SectionName(Section), Type(type), in MCSectionELF() 64 void setSectionName(StringRef Name) { SectionName = Name; } in setSectionName() 72 StringRef getSectionName() const { return SectionName; } in getSectionName()
|
D | MCSectionCOFF.h | 27 StringRef SectionName; variable 50 : MCSection(SV_COFF, K, Begin), SectionName(Section), in MCSectionCOFF() 63 StringRef getSectionName() const { return SectionName; } in getSectionName()
|
/external/llvm/lib/MC/MCParser/ |
D | ELFAsmParser.cpp | 152 bool ParseSectionName(StringRef &SectionName); 229 bool ELFAsmParser::ParseSectionName(StringRef &SectionName) { in ParseSectionName() argument 236 SectionName = getTok().getIdentifier(); in ParseSectionName() 259 SectionName = StringRef(FirstLoc.getPointer(), Size); in ParseSectionName() 370 StringRef SectionName; in ParseSectionArguments() local 372 if (ParseSectionName(SectionName)) in ParseSectionArguments() 385 if (SectionName == ".fini" || SectionName == ".init" || in ParseSectionArguments() 386 SectionName == ".rodata") in ParseSectionArguments() 388 if (SectionName == ".fini" || SectionName == ".init") in ParseSectionArguments() 493 if (SectionName.startswith(".note")) in ParseSectionArguments() [all …]
|
D | COFFAsmParser.cpp | 43 bool ParseSectionName(StringRef &SectionName); 313 bool COFFAsmParser::ParseSectionName(StringRef &SectionName) { in ParseSectionName() argument 317 SectionName = getTok().getIdentifier(); in ParseSectionName() 337 StringRef SectionName; in ParseDirectiveSection() local 339 if (ParseSectionName(SectionName)) in ParseDirectiveSection() 391 ParseSectionSwitch(SectionName, Flags, Kind, COMDATSymName, Type); in ParseDirectiveSection()
|
/external/llvm/lib/ExecutionEngine/RuntimeDyld/ |
D | RuntimeDyldChecker.cpp | 343 StringRef SectionName; in evalStubAddr() local 344 std::tie(SectionName, RemainingExpr) = parseSymbol(RemainingExpr); in evalStubAddr() 362 FileName, SectionName, Symbol, PCtx.IsInsideLoad); in evalStubAddr() 388 StringRef SectionName; in evalSectionAddr() local 389 std::tie(SectionName, RemainingExpr) = parseSymbol(RemainingExpr); in evalSectionAddr() 399 FileName, SectionName, PCtx.IsInsideLoad); in evalSectionAddr() 755 StringRef SectionName) const { in findSectionAddrInfo() 776 auto SectionInfoItr = SectionMapItr->second.find(SectionName); in findSectionAddrInfo() 779 ("Section '" + SectionName + "' not found in file '" + in findSectionAddrInfo() 786 StringRef FileName, StringRef SectionName, bool IsInsideLoad) const { in getSectionAddr() argument [all …]
|
D | RuntimeDyldCheckerImpl.h | 52 StringRef SectionName) const; 55 StringRef SectionName, 59 StringRef SectionName,
|
/external/llvm/test/tools/llvm-readobj/ARM/ |
D | unwind.s | 150 @ CHECK: SectionName: .ARM.exidx.personality 166 @ CHECK: SectionName: .ARM.exidx.personality0 182 @ CHECK: SectionName: .ARM.exidx.personality1 202 @ CHECK: SectionName: .ARM.exidx.custom_personality 215 @ CHECK: SectionName: .ARM.exidx.opcodes 230 @ CHECK: SectionName: .ARM.exidx.multiple 264 @ CHECK: SectionName: .ARM.exidx.raw 292 @ CHECK: SectionName: .ARM.exidx.spare
|
/external/llvm/include/llvm/ExecutionEngine/ |
D | SectionMemoryManager.h | 52 StringRef SectionName) override; 60 unsigned SectionID, StringRef SectionName,
|
D | RuntimeDyld.h | 89 StringRef SectionName) = 0; 96 StringRef SectionName,
|
/external/llvm/lib/ExecutionEngine/ |
D | ExecutionEngineBindings.cpp | 358 StringRef SectionName) override; 361 unsigned SectionID, StringRef SectionName, 391 StringRef SectionName) { in allocateCodeSection() argument 393 SectionName.str().c_str()); in allocateCodeSection() 398 StringRef SectionName, bool isReadOnly) { in allocateDataSection() argument 400 SectionName.str().c_str(), in allocateDataSection()
|
D | SectionMemoryManager.cpp | 24 StringRef SectionName, in allocateDataSection() argument 34 StringRef SectionName) { in allocateCodeSection() argument
|
/external/llvm/tools/lli/ |
D | RemoteMemoryManager.h | 71 StringRef SectionName) override; 74 unsigned SectionID, StringRef SectionName,
|
D | RemoteMemoryManager.cpp | 34 StringRef SectionName) { in allocateCodeSection() argument 49 unsigned SectionID, StringRef SectionName, in allocateDataSection() argument
|
/external/llvm/lib/Target/XCore/ |
D | XCoreTargetObjectFile.cpp | 102 StringRef SectionName = GV->getSection(); in getExplicitSectionGlobal() local 104 bool IsCPRel = SectionName.startswith(".cp."); in getExplicitSectionGlobal() 107 return getContext().getELFSection(SectionName, getXCoreSectionType(Kind), in getExplicitSectionGlobal()
|
/external/clang/lib/Sema/ |
D | SemaAttr.cpp | 363 bool Sema::UnifySection(StringRef SectionName, in UnifySection() argument 366 auto Section = Context.SectionInfos.find(SectionName); in UnifySection() 368 Context.SectionInfos[SectionName] = in UnifySection() 390 bool Sema::UnifySection(StringRef SectionName, in UnifySection() argument 393 auto Section = Context.SectionInfos.find(SectionName); in UnifySection() 405 Context.SectionInfos[SectionName] = in UnifySection()
|
/external/llvm/tools/llvm-readobj/ |
D | ELFDumper.cpp | 140 StringRef &SectionName, unsigned &SectionIndex) { in getSectionNameIndex() argument 143 SectionName = "Undefined"; in getSectionNameIndex() 145 SectionName = "Processor Specific"; in getSectionNameIndex() 147 SectionName = "Operating System Specific"; in getSectionNameIndex() 149 SectionName = "Reserved"; in getSectionNameIndex() 151 SectionName = "Absolute"; in getSectionNameIndex() 153 SectionName = "Common"; in getSectionNameIndex() 160 SectionName = errorOrDefault(Obj.getSectionName(Sec)); in getSectionNameIndex() 718 StringRef SectionName; in printSymbol() local 719 getSectionNameIndex(*Obj, Symbol, SectionName, SectionIndex); in printSymbol() [all …]
|
/external/llvm/tools/llvm-rtdyld/ |
D | llvm-rtdyld.cpp | 117 StringRef SectionName) override; 119 unsigned SectionID, StringRef SectionName, 139 StringRef SectionName) { in allocateCodeSection() argument 148 StringRef SectionName, in allocateDataSection() argument 367 StringRef SectionName = SectionIDStr.substr(ComaIdx + 1); in applySpecificSectionMappings() local 372 Checker.getSectionAddr(FileName, SectionName, true); in applySpecificSectionMappings()
|
/external/llvm/unittests/ExecutionEngine/MCJIT/ |
D | MCJITCAPITest.cpp | 105 unsigned SectionID, StringRef SectionName, in allocateDataSection() argument 109 SectionID, SectionName, IsReadOnly); in allocateDataSection() 114 StringRef SectionName) override { in allocateCodeSection() argument 117 SectionID, SectionName); in allocateCodeSection()
|
/external/llvm/tools/llvm-nm/ |
D | llvm-nm.cpp | 369 StringRef SectionName; in darwinPrintSymbol() local 370 MachO->getSectionName(Ref, SectionName); in darwinPrintSymbol() 372 outs() << "(" << SegmentName << "," << SectionName << ") "; in darwinPrintSymbol() 755 StringRef SectionName; in getSymbolNMTypeChar() local 756 Obj.getSectionName(Ref, SectionName); in getSymbolNMTypeChar() 758 if (SegmentName == "__TEXT" && SectionName == "__text") in getSymbolNMTypeChar() 760 else if (SegmentName == "__DATA" && SectionName == "__data") in getSymbolNMTypeChar() 762 else if (SegmentName == "__DATA" && SectionName == "__bss") in getSymbolNMTypeChar() 859 StringRef SectionName; in getNsectForSegSect() local 860 Obj->getSectionName(Ref, SectionName); in getNsectForSegSect() [all …]
|
/external/llvm/lib/ExecutionEngine/Orc/ |
D | OrcMCJITReplacement.h | 40 StringRef SectionName) override { in allocateCodeSection() argument 43 SectionName); in allocateCodeSection() 49 unsigned SectionID, StringRef SectionName, in allocateDataSection() argument 52 SectionName, IsReadOnly); in allocateDataSection()
|
/external/llvm/include/llvm-c/ |
D | ExecutionEngine.h | 181 const char *SectionName); 184 const char *SectionName, LLVMBool IsReadOnly);
|
/external/llvm/lib/Target/Mips/ |
D | Mips16HardFloat.cpp | 269 std::string SectionName = ".mips16.call.fp." + Name; in assureFPCallStub() local 283 FStub->setSection(SectionName); in assureFPCallStub() 459 std::string SectionName = ".mips16.fn." + Name; in createFPFnStub() local 470 FStub->setSection(SectionName); in createFPFnStub()
|
/external/llvm/lib/MC/ |
D | MCSectionMachO.cpp | 86 SectionName[i] = Section[i]; in MCSectionMachO() 88 SectionName[i] = 0; in MCSectionMachO()
|